GitHub topics: autograder
ucbds-infra/otter-grader
A Python and R autograding solution
Language: Python - Size: 49.5 MB - Last synced at: 1 day ago - Pushed at: 13 days ago - Stars: 145 - Forks: 70

pedal-edu/pedal
A collection of tools to analyze student's Python source code
Language: Python - Size: 22.7 MB - Last synced at: 4 days ago - Pushed at: 4 days ago - Stars: 31 - Forks: 7

quickfeed/quickfeed
QuickFeed server and web frontend for instant feedback on programming assignments
Language: Go - Size: 229 MB - Last synced at: 8 days ago - Pushed at: 8 days ago - Stars: 22 - Forks: 20

okpy/ok-client
A Python client for the OK autograding system
Language: Python - Size: 1.13 MB - Last synced at: 12 days ago - Pushed at: 13 days ago - Stars: 56 - Forks: 44

jacquard-autograder/jacquard 📦
Platform-independent Java autograder with Gradescope support
Language: Java - Size: 14.9 MB - Last synced at: about 2 months ago - Pushed at: about 2 months ago - Stars: 9 - Forks: 5

Osigelialex/Automated-Code-Grader-Backend
An automated grading system for programming assignments with LLM integration for feedback
Language: Python - Size: 1.36 MB - Last synced at: 2 months ago - Pushed at: 2 months ago - Stars: 1 - Forks: 0

ucbds-infra/ottr
Autograder for R scripts, Rmd documents, and Jupyter Notebooks with R kernels
Language: R - Size: 114 KB - Last synced at: 2 months ago - Pushed at: 2 months ago - Stars: 3 - Forks: 0

techie-wrb/bash-grader-plus
Bash Grader+ is an automated C/C++ grading system that evaluates code submissions using shell scripts, displays scores through a Flask-based web interface, and maintains a real-time leaderboard using SQLite.
Language: HTML - Size: 11.7 KB - Last synced at: 16 days ago - Pushed at: 2 months ago - Stars: 0 - Forks: 0

infomark-org/infomark
free, scalable, modern, and open-source course management system with auto testing of programming assignments
Language: Go - Size: 14.7 MB - Last synced at: 22 days ago - Pushed at: 3 months ago - Stars: 34 - Forks: 6

DhruvDh/umm
A java build tool for novices, that doubles as a scriptable autograder, also provides OpenAI generated feedback.
Language: Rust - Size: 586 MB - Last synced at: 3 months ago - Pushed at: 3 months ago - Stars: 0 - Forks: 1

illinois-r/autograde
Autograding interface from R
Language: R - Size: 25.4 KB - Last synced at: 7 days ago - Pushed at: almost 9 years ago - Stars: 1 - Forks: 0

okpy/ok
ok.py supports programming projects by running tests, tracking progress, and assisting in debugging.
Language: Python - Size: 25.5 MB - Last synced at: 3 months ago - Pushed at: 4 months ago - Stars: 349 - Forks: 83

earwig/kgrader
A code autograder for student homework submissions
Language: Ruby - Size: 45.9 KB - Last synced at: 5 months ago - Pushed at: over 9 years ago - Stars: 3 - Forks: 0

Gchism94/jupyterquest
jupyterquest streamlines code and documentation quality in .ipynb files, integrating seamlessly with GitHub Actions. It automates reviews of code style, organization, commit clarity, and repo structure, fostering coding excellence in educational and collaborative projects.
Language: Python - Size: 5.67 MB - Last synced at: about 15 hours ago - Pushed at: over 1 year ago - Stars: 2 - Forks: 0

SuryaNarayanaa/QuantGrad
A Small(Quant) Auto Grad Library with visualization of individual operations within Neurons
Language: Jupyter Notebook - Size: 1.28 MB - Last synced at: 5 months ago - Pushed at: 7 months ago - Stars: 0 - Forks: 0

UgiR/gradescope-autograde-cpp
Gradescope Autograder Starter Template with C++ Tooling
Language: Python - Size: 67.4 KB - Last synced at: 6 months ago - Pushed at: over 5 years ago - Stars: 9 - Forks: 4

PrairieLearn/pl-r-helpers
Helper functions for the R autograder in PrairieLearn
Language: R - Size: 32.2 KB - Last synced at: 8 months ago - Pushed at: 8 months ago - Stars: 0 - Forks: 2

codern-org/codern
🚀 An open-source Coding Platform (Beta)
Language: Go - Size: 472 KB - Last synced at: 8 months ago - Pushed at: 8 months ago - Stars: 21 - Forks: 4

gradescope/autograder_samples
Examples of autograders for running on Gradescope
Language: Java - Size: 3.92 MB - Last synced at: 6 months ago - Pushed at: 8 months ago - Stars: 83 - Forks: 167

gradescope/gradescope-utils
Python package for building Gradescope autograders
Language: Python - Size: 71.3 KB - Last synced at: 11 days ago - Pushed at: about 1 year ago - Stars: 34 - Forks: 27

tkutcher/jgrade
A library for grading Java assignments
Language: Java - Size: 647 KB - Last synced at: 6 months ago - Pushed at: about 2 years ago - Stars: 26 - Forks: 16

amit-kr-ghosh/dj4e
Django For Everybody (DJ4E), By Dr.Chuck, University of Michigan. AutoGraded Tests
Language: Python - Size: 2.83 MB - Last synced at: about 1 month ago - Pushed at: 10 months ago - Stars: 0 - Forks: 0

WesleyCh3n/NTUBME-Autograde
NTU BME Computer Programming Course. Create Autograde code for C++ assessments by professor.
Language: Shell - Size: 4.6 MB - Last synced at: 5 months ago - Pushed at: about 3 years ago - Stars: 5 - Forks: 0

bad-rewrites-only/autograde-rs
Rust rewrite of phpeterson-usf/autograder
Language: Rust - Size: 39.1 KB - Last synced at: 26 days ago - Pushed at: 11 months ago - Stars: 1 - Forks: 0

sorousherafat/vjudge-cli
a command-line tool for automatic judge of verilog HDL code.
Language: Verilog - Size: 61.5 KB - Last synced at: 12 months ago - Pushed at: 12 months ago - Stars: 4 - Forks: 0

nielsvoss/apcs-homeworkscanner
Autograder for Practice-It submissions
Language: Python - Size: 63.5 KB - Last synced at: 6 months ago - Pushed at: about 1 year ago - Stars: 0 - Forks: 0

FlickerSoul/gapper
Gradescope Autograder Packer
Language: Python - Size: 1.48 MB - Last synced at: 5 days ago - Pushed at: about 1 year ago - Stars: 2 - Forks: 0

cgtuebingen/infomark-backend 📦
scalable, modern and open-source online course management system with auto testing of programming assignments (RESTful API Server)
Language: Go - Size: 3.17 MB - Last synced at: over 1 year ago - Pushed at: over 5 years ago - Stars: 2 - Forks: 0

ucbds-infra/ottr-sample
Examples for R autograder ottr
Language: Jupyter Notebook - Size: 363 KB - Last synced at: 5 months ago - Pushed at: over 1 year ago - Stars: 8 - Forks: 1

espertus/jacquard-examples
Jacquard example graders
Size: 291 KB - Last synced at: 6 months ago - Pushed at: over 1 year ago - Stars: 1 - Forks: 2

illinois-cs241/broadway
A distributed systems framework used running distributable workloads.
Language: Python - Size: 436 KB - Last synced at: over 1 year ago - Pushed at: over 1 year ago - Stars: 18 - Forks: 0

RichelleT/Education-System-in-Django
Education System Web Application
Language: HTML - Size: 10.5 MB - Last synced at: over 1 year ago - Pushed at: over 1 year ago - Stars: 5 - Forks: 0

LarynQi/ok-disc
A Python client for autograding Python, Scheme, and SQL files
Language: Python - Size: 776 KB - Last synced at: 5 months ago - Pushed at: over 4 years ago - Stars: 2 - Forks: 0

snap-cloud/lambda
An LTI backed server for auto grading Snap! code
Language: Ruby - Size: 32.4 MB - Last synced at: over 1 year ago - Pushed at: over 2 years ago - Stars: 6 - Forks: 2

JingkangZhang/autoAG
Python autograder generator. Composing coding homework and writing test cases made easy with a simple framework and friendly interface!
Language: JavaScript - Size: 6.74 MB - Last synced at: almost 2 years ago - Pushed at: over 3 years ago - Stars: 4 - Forks: 0

timopattikawa/kamoro
Kamoro is command line application for grading C++, Python 3, and Golang code base on given input and expected output
Language: Go - Size: 300 KB - Last synced at: 3 months ago - Pushed at: about 2 years ago - Stars: 1 - Forks: 1

purduecsbridge/percolator
:hotsprings: Java grading framework for Gradescope and Vocareum
Language: Java - Size: 469 KB - Last synced at: 6 months ago - Pushed at: almost 3 years ago - Stars: 2 - Forks: 1

Matt-Crow/AutoCADDrawingChecker Fork of design-hub-arc/AutoCADDrawingChecker
An extendable program used to grade AutoCAD Excel exports for American River College Design Technology classes.
Language: Java - Size: 99 MB - Last synced at: about 2 years ago - Pushed at: almost 5 years ago - Stars: 2 - Forks: 1

taeukkang/cs106b-autograder-runner
Language: Shell - Size: 3.91 KB - Last synced at: over 1 year ago - Pushed at: about 2 years ago - Stars: 0 - Forks: 0

Dannnno/PyGrader
Repository demonstrating how python can be used to auto-grade homework assignments. Does not contain any specific assignments or their tests, but does contain the basic building blocks used.
Language: Python - Size: 152 KB - Last synced at: about 2 years ago - Pushed at: almost 11 years ago - Stars: 4 - Forks: 1

mattlyons0/Blackboard-Test-Grader
A Chrome Extension which enables automatic grading (currently using Porter's Stemmer and Stopword Removal) of (short) Free Response questions in Blackboard.
Language: JavaScript - Size: 1.25 MB - Last synced at: about 2 years ago - Pushed at: almost 8 years ago - Stars: 0 - Forks: 0

TricksterGuy/pylc3-examples 📦
Example pylc3 testers and lc-3 assembly code for documention for pylc3
Language: Python - Size: 3.07 MB - Last synced at: about 2 years ago - Pushed at: about 3 years ago - Stars: 0 - Forks: 0

arthtyagi/judge 📦
A blazingly fast online judge/ autograder ⚖️ built with Python and the Django framework to test cases against your solution. Check out the sponsor links and help fund DomeCode.
Language: Python - Size: 513 KB - Last synced at: 10 months ago - Pushed at: about 4 years ago - Stars: 31 - Forks: 3

codern-org/legacy
📦 A prototype version of Codern
Language: TypeScript - Size: 715 KB - Last synced at: about 2 years ago - Pushed at: about 2 years ago - Stars: 15 - Forks: 1

alvinwan/kaggle-mimic
Gradescope Autograder that mimics Kaggle, minus a lengthy approval process and leaderboards
Language: Python - Size: 14.6 KB - Last synced at: 6 months ago - Pushed at: over 7 years ago - Stars: 4 - Forks: 0

imgVOID/autograding-api
A simple Docker sandbox example and a ready-to-use autograder API. Based on asynchronous FastAPI and disposable Docker containers. Three modes of operation: Python subprocess, Python Docker SDK and Python on Whales.
Language: Python - Size: 216 KB - Last synced at: over 1 year ago - Pushed at: over 3 years ago - Stars: 9 - Forks: 4

TricksterGuy/complx
Extensible LC-3 Simulator (GUI and CLI), Assembler, and Autograder/Test Framework written in C++. Mainly used in CS2110 at Georgia Tech
Language: C++ - Size: 10.9 MB - Last synced at: about 2 years ago - Pushed at: over 2 years ago - Stars: 62 - Forks: 30

bralax/gradescope_autograder
A Java-based autograder built for the www.gradescope.com Autograder
Language: Java - Size: 24.9 MB - Last synced at: 6 months ago - Pushed at: over 4 years ago - Stars: 3 - Forks: 3

deternitydx/gradescope-autograder-examples
Example Gradescope autograders that I've employed in my classes
Language: Java - Size: 1 MB - Last synced at: 6 months ago - Pushed at: over 2 years ago - Stars: 0 - Forks: 1

infomark-org/infomark-ui
Front-end for the InfoMark online platform
Language: Elm - Size: 926 KB - Last synced at: over 1 year ago - Pushed at: over 2 years ago - Stars: 1 - Forks: 2

RiceComp215-Staff/RiceChecks
Gradle-based Java AutoGrader
Language: Kotlin - Size: 734 KB - Last synced at: about 2 years ago - Pushed at: over 2 years ago - Stars: 12 - Forks: 1

muhammadhasan01/notal-autograder
Control Flow Graph Based Notasi Algoritmik Autograder
Language: Jupyter Notebook - Size: 15.2 MB - Last synced at: 9 days ago - Pushed at: over 2 years ago - Stars: 1 - Forks: 1

unw9527/cs101-grader
Autograder for cs101
Language: Python - Size: 416 KB - Last synced at: over 2 years ago - Pushed at: over 2 years ago - Stars: 0 - Forks: 0

illinois-cs241/broadway-api 📦
This is the old repo for Broadway API. Please see the new repo for newest version of Broadway https://github.com/illinois-cs241/broadway
Language: Python - Size: 305 KB - Last synced at: over 2 years ago - Pushed at: almost 6 years ago - Stars: 8 - Forks: 1

illinois-cs241/broadway-grader 📦
This is the old repo for Broadway grader. Please see the new repo for newest version of Broadway https://github.com/illinois-cs241/broadway
Language: Python - Size: 103 KB - Last synced at: over 2 years ago - Pushed at: almost 6 years ago - Stars: 3 - Forks: 0

cgtuebingen/infomark-ui 📦
Front-end for the Infomark online platform
Language: Elm - Size: 787 KB - Last synced at: over 2 years ago - Pushed at: over 5 years ago - Stars: 6 - Forks: 1

stanfordpython/autograder
A Python-backed customizable autograder.
Language: Python - Size: 29.3 KB - Last synced at: 11 days ago - Pushed at: over 4 years ago - Stars: 2 - Forks: 1

strellic/Laplace
Laplace is a web-based learning and coding platform for both students and teachers alike!
Language: JavaScript - Size: 13.2 MB - Last synced at: over 2 years ago - Pushed at: about 4 years ago - Stars: 8 - Forks: 1

eddelbuettel/pl-r-demos
Demo Questions for the R Autograder for PrairieLearn
Language: R - Size: 124 KB - Last synced at: 3 months ago - Pushed at: almost 3 years ago - Stars: 1 - Forks: 1

complx-tools/pylc3.autograder.examples
Examples of autograders using the pylc3.unittest library. Intended as documentation for pylc3.unittest for TAs to become familiar with writing autograders.
Language: Python - Size: 46.9 KB - Last synced at: about 1 month ago - Pushed at: almost 3 years ago - Stars: 0 - Forks: 0

kevinyang372/code-eval
Flask based autograder project
Language: Python - Size: 312 KB - Last synced at: 6 months ago - Pushed at: over 2 years ago - Stars: 1 - Forks: 0

zawster/AutoGrader Fork of bilalzaib/AutoGrader
A Python based AutoGrader for Python Assignments.
Language: Python - Size: 951 KB - Last synced at: over 2 years ago - Pushed at: over 7 years ago - Stars: 2 - Forks: 0

rashi-s17/engage
Engage is a MERN stack application that allows teachers to create and manage courses, post study material, create assignments and take quizzes. Students can join courses, view study material, submit assignments and view their performance.
Language: JavaScript - Size: 5.34 MB - Last synced at: 24 days ago - Pushed at: over 3 years ago - Stars: 0 - Forks: 2

asliakalin/python-interpreter
A python interpreter API for a distributed pair programming platform built for my IRB-approved thesis project in UC Berkeley.
Language: Python - Size: 12.7 KB - Last synced at: 3 months ago - Pushed at: almost 4 years ago - Stars: 0 - Forks: 0

sachinbiradar9/Autograder
🏆 Automatically grade english essays using NLP techniques. (This is not a ML model)
Language: Python - Size: 1.37 MB - Last synced at: over 2 years ago - Pushed at: over 7 years ago - Stars: 6 - Forks: 1

masaditya/autograde-dashboard
Dashboard React project code Autograding built in Nextjs
Language: TypeScript - Size: 171 KB - Last synced at: over 2 years ago - Pushed at: about 4 years ago - Stars: 0 - Forks: 0

snap-cloud/lambda-evaluator
Language: HTML - Size: 6.64 MB - Last synced at: over 1 year ago - Pushed at: almost 6 years ago - Stars: 3 - Forks: 2

neiljohari/claw
🦞 A CLI tool for staff to help students more effectively by downloading their submission from the Autograder
Language: Ruby - Size: 14.6 KB - Last synced at: 28 days ago - Pushed at: almost 5 years ago - Stars: 0 - Forks: 0

The-Domecode/judge
Language: Python - Size: 607 KB - Last synced at: over 2 years ago - Pushed at: over 2 years ago - Stars: 3 - Forks: 0

ChiragSoni95/Autograder
:trophy: Automatically grade english essays using NLP techniques (This is not a ML model).
Language: Python - Size: 1.02 MB - Last synced at: over 2 years ago - Pushed at: over 7 years ago - Stars: 3 - Forks: 0

nus-cs2030/kelas
Kelas is an autograder that wraps around Java Reflection API
Language: Java - Size: 165 KB - Last synced at: over 2 years ago - Pushed at: about 5 years ago - Stars: 1 - Forks: 2

sastava007/myOJ-Client
An automated assignment grading platform
Language: Vue - Size: 866 KB - Last synced at: over 2 years ago - Pushed at: about 5 years ago - Stars: 0 - Forks: 0

sastava007/myOJ
An online programming judge cum auto gradder application.
Language: Vue - Size: 694 KB - Last synced at: about 1 year ago - Pushed at: over 2 years ago - Stars: 0 - Forks: 1

infomark-org/infomark-docs
docs and webpage for the InfoMark online platform
Language: C++ - Size: 5.56 MB - Last synced at: over 1 year ago - Pushed at: over 5 years ago - Stars: 0 - Forks: 0
